4. Interview Process Overview

The interview process for a Research Scientist is structured, thorough, and designed to evaluate both your independent scientific capabilities and your ability to thrive in a highly collaborative environment. Typically spanning several weeks from application to final decisions, the journey begins with an initial conversation with a recruiter to discuss your background and interest in our mission. If you advance, you will speak with the hiring manager or a principal investigator for a science-focused phone screen, where you will discuss your past research and alignment with the open position.

Candidates who clear the initial screens are invited to a comprehensive virtual or on-site interview experience. A hallmark of this stage is your research seminar, where you present your past work to a broad group of scientists. Following the seminar, you will participate in a series of targeted 1:1 or small-group meetings with cross-functional team members, spanning technical experts, peers, and leadership. The process places a strong emphasis on open-ended scientific dialogue, peer-to-peer collaboration, and assessing how your long-term research motivations align with company goals.

8. Frequently Asked Questions

Q: How difficult is the interview process and how much preparation time is typical? The interview process is rigorous and intellectually demanding, reflecting the high caliber of science conducted here. Candidates typically spend several weeks reviewing their past research, refining their seminar presentation, and brushing up on relevant literature before their on-site or virtual panels.

Q: What differentiates successful candidates from those who do not receive an offer? Successful candidates stand out by demonstrating deep ownership of their past research, clarity in experimental logic, and the ability to think creatively about new scientific directions. They also show high emotional intelligence and a genuine collaborative spirit during cross-functional meetings.

Q: What is the company culture like for Research Scientists? The culture mirrors a unique blend of academic freedom and industrial focus. Teams are collegial, intellectually vibrant, and deeply committed to rigorous science, fostering an environment where open debate and long-term thinking are actively encouraged.

Q: What is the typical timeline from initial screen to a final hiring decision? The entire process generally spans about 4 to 6 weeks. Communication from HR and recruiting is typically prompt and well-managed, guiding you smoothly through recruiter screens, hiring manager chats, seminars, and cross-functional 1:1s.

Q: Are there opportunities to work across different scientific disciplines? Collaboration is a core pillar of our operational model. As a Research Scientist, you will routinely interact with computational biologists, chemists, and automation engineers, making interdisciplinary cooperation a daily reality.

9. Other General Tips

  • Master your research seminar: Your 1-hour talk is the centerpiece of the evaluation process. Ensure your narrative connects your past discoveries clearly to broader biological questions, and be prepared for detailed, probing questions from the audience.
  • Be ready for open-ended questions: Interviewers often pose speculative or open-ended scientific scenarios. Focus on structuring a logical, hypothesis-driven approach rather than rushing to a definitive answer.
  • Highlight your collaborative mindset: Emphasize how you support your peers, share credit, and integrate feedback from multidisciplinary team members.
  • Prepare thoughtful questions: Use your 1:1 meetings to ask genuine questions about team dynamics, scientific resourcing, and long-term project vision. This demonstrates engagement and cultural alignment.
